Output ef293f19c4a2680cead171d80fbf5ffd990c02e1b22837bbbc1c75e436869447:0

value
38654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 856757fe2615a465a2d5980c16377fb7e314ee41 OP_EQUAL
address
3DrPbWEdbY1xEW7TiTLgqs5Z3npxxqfBEy
transaction
ef293f19c4a2680cead171d80fbf5ffd990c02e1b22837bbbc1c75e436869447
spent
true